轻松搞定大数据:Elasticsearch入门指南

文章目录

什么是Elasticsearch?

为什么选择Elasticsearch?

如何入门?

核心概念:索引、文档和分片

小结


什么是Elasticsearch?

Elasticsearch就像是你的数据专家朋友,它能够以闪电般的速度在大数据海洋中定位你需要的信息。不管是文本、数字、日期,还是地理位置,它都能毫不费力地帮你找到。而且,不再需要将数据分散存储,Elasticsearch的分布式特性可以让你的搜索更快、更稳定。

为什么选择Elasticsearch?

  1. 简单易用: Elasticsearch不需要你成为技术专家,它的查询语言简单易懂。你只需告诉它你要找什么,它会迅速返回匹配的结果。

  2. 实时性强: 数据的实时更新是Elasticsearch的一大特点。你上传了新数据?别担心,它几乎立即就能被搜索到,这对于需要即时响应的应用非常有用。

  3. 多功能: 除了搜索,Elasticsearch还提供了数据分析和聚合功能。你可以轻松地找出平均值、最大最小值等数据统计结果,为你的业务提供有力支持。

  4. 数据可视化: 如果你更喜欢通过图表来展示数据,Kibana工具可以帮你实现。它能将你的搜索结果可视化,帮助你更好地理解和展示数据。

如何入门?

  1. 安装与设置: 首先,你需要在你的计算机上安装Elasticsearch。别担心,有着详细的安装指南,只需简单几步,你就能完成。

  2. 索引数据: 在Elasticsearch中,数据被存储在索引中。你需要将你的数据以一种结构化的方式导入到索引中,这会让你的数据更易于搜索。

  3. 编写查询: 好消息是,Elasticsearch的查询语言并不复杂。你可以使用一些简单的关键词来告诉它你想要的结果。

  4. 探索聚合: 想要进行数据统计和分析?Elasticsearch的聚合功能会帮助你找出有关数据的有趣信息。

核心概念:索引、文档和分片

  1. 索引: 在Elasticsearch中,数据被存储在索引中。索引类似于数据库中的表,但更加灵活。每个索引都有自己的数据结构,你可以根据需要创建多个索引,以便更好地组织和搜索数据。

  2. 文档: 索引中的数据单元称为文档。每个文档都有一个唯一的ID,它由一组字段组成。这些字段可以是文本、数字、日期等,Elasticsearch会对字段进行分词处理,以支持更精确的搜索。

  3. 分片: 为了实现分布式处理,Elasticsearch将每个索引分割成多个分片,并分布在不同的节点上。分片使得数据存储和查询可以并行处理,提高了系统的性能和可扩展性。

小结

Elasticsearch是一款强大的搜索和分析引擎。

这篇文章带你轻松探索了Elasticsearch(ES)的世界!我们解释了ES的基本概念,不用担心,我们用最简单的方式教你如何安装和配置,还有更加生动的图示带你上手基础的增删改查操作。通过这些,你已经可以算是入门了,我想这正是我们写这篇文章的初衷!

当然,ES远不止这些。后续我们还会一起探索更深入的话题,比如复杂查询、中文分词、倒排索引等等。不用担心,我会以更简单的方式,跟大家一起学习,一起成长。所以,一起加油吧!未来的学习之路,还有很多惊喜等着我们。

 

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

柒先生~

你的鼓励是我最大的动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值